we’d love to hear from you! We are currently looking to fill hourly
Community School Teachers roles to join our Community Schools
Initiative team! Our Community Schools operate during non-school
hours and expand positive choices and opportunities for youth while
achieving academic success. SALARY: The average hourly rate for
this position will fall in the range of $22.00 to $30.00 . Where
candidates fall in this range will be based on skill and experience
level. 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: Responsible for tutoring and
classroom instruction for after school time programs. Implementing
curriculum used by classroom teachers in classes. Provides
instruction in classroom in cooperation with other after school
time teaching staff. Observes and assesses teachers in the
classroom to ensure that the teaching methods and activities for
children are appropriate. Provides feedback to classroom teachers.
Ensures that teachers adhere to guidelines. Provides leadership in
developing the Out of School time program as a model
intergenerational site. Responsible for maintaining an environment
that appropriately addresses the social, emotional, physical, and
cognitive needs of the children. Ensures appropriate child guidance
and discipline. Provides consultation, training, and resource
information to staff. Participates in planning and implementation
of ongoing in-service training and orientation for staff and
parents. Builds and ensures positive and on-going relationships
with parents. Coordinates the completion of required monthly
reports and enrollment forms, CAP forms and CAP observation
checklists. Tracks and provides support to teaching staff for
ongoing observation and documentation process by teaching staff of
the Focused Portfolios. Works effectively with diverse staff and
service population. Handle routine student discipline in the
classroom, referring students to the OST coordinator as necessary.
Act as a liaison to classroom teachers as appropriate and
requested. Other duties as assigned. QUALIFICATIONS: Bachelor’s
Degree. Experience working in a school setting managing, leading,
or engaging school-age youth and adolescents. Ability to work
effectively with diverse individuals and groups. Available to work
a flexible schedule that includes evenings and some weekends. Works
independently with minimum supervision. ADDITIONAL REQUIREMENTS:
Satisfactorily pass all relevant screening and criminal background
checks. PHYSICAL DEMANDS While performing the essential duties of
this job, the employee is required to sit and stand for sustained
periods, frequently talk, hear, use hands and fingers to feel,
handle, and operate objects or controls, and occasionally stand,
bend, stretch, stoop, kneel and crouch. The employee is required to
have close visual acuity to perform an activity such as preparing
and analyzing data and figures, transcribing, and viewing a
computer terminal. The employee may occasionally lift and/or move
up to 50 pounds. MORE ABOUT US: Metropolitan is Illinois' first
